About The Position

Microsoft AI is seeking a Member of Technical Staff, Multimodal Infrastructure to contribute to the development of its personalized AI assistant, Copilot. The role involves building world-class consumer experiences and products in a fast-paced environment, with a focus on developing AI models that power innovative products. Responsibilities span model architecture, data curation, training and inference infrastructures, evaluation protocols, alignment, and reinforcement learning from human feedback (RLHF). The organization is dedicated to building foundational models for responsible and efficient artificial general intelligence, requiring large compute capacity. The Member of Technical Staff will be responsible for building large-scale infrastructures to support the full cycle of multimodal generative model development. This includes working closely with research scientists and product engineers on multimodal data processing, model training, inference, and serving tasks. The role also involves contributing best practices, driving architectural changes, and influencing the roadmap of relevant software and hardware components, directly impacting business goals and AI innovation. Requirements

  • Bachelor's Degree in Computer Science, or related technical discipline AND 6+ years technical engineering experience with coding in languages including, but not limited to, C, C++, C#, Java, JavaScript, or Python OR equivalent experience

Nice To Haves

  • Bachelor's Degree in Computer Science or related technical field AND 10+ years technical engineering experience with coding in languages including, but not limited to, C, C++, C#, Java, JavaScript, or Python OR Master's Degree in Computer Science or related technical field AND 8+ years technical engineering experience with coding in languages including, but not limited to, C, C++, C#, Java, JavaScript, or Python OR equivalent experience
  • Experience in multi-modal data processing: Strong proficiency in distributed data processing infra (resource utilization management, fault tolerance, ray & spark) and CPU/GPU batch processing optimizations
  • Experience with state-of-art model inference and serving frameworks
  • Experience with image/video/audio data processing
  • Experience with common data formats for efficient I/O
  • Experience in multi-modal pretraining and post-training: Strong proficiency in deep learning frameworks such as PyTorch, Megatron and Deepspeed
  • Knowledge of auto-regressive and diffusion transformer models
  • Experience with distributed training techniques such as data parallelism, model parallelism, and pipeline parallelism
  • Proven experiences in at least one of the following areas: image/video generation and editing; efficient architectures (e.g., MoE, window attention); efficient model design; or reinforcement learning training methods (e.g., RLHF, DPO, GRPO)
  • Experience in multi-modal inference and serving: Strong proficiency in serving frameworks such as vLLM, TensorRT-LLM, SGLang, xDiT, Cache-DiT etc.
  • Knowledge of distillation techniques such as Progressive Distillation, DMD, Self forcing etc.
  • Knowledge of quantization and compression techniques like AWQ, GPTQ, and FP8 for multi-modal pipelines
  • Experience in distributed inference scaling across multi-node clusters using Ray Serve and Triton
  • Experience in leading technical projects and supporting architectural decisions with data

Responsibilities

  • Design, develop and maintain large-scale multimodal data processing pipelines.
  • Design, develop and maintain large-scale multimodal model pretraining and post-training frameworks.
  • Design, develop and maintain large-scale multimodal model inference and serving frameworks.
